It has been so far so good in the month of July for Yankees first base prospect Greg Bird. In the last month or so he has come off the disabled list, hit some towering shots and bombs for the Double-A Trenton Thunder, got promoted to Triple-A Scranton Wilkes-Barre and has continued to hit some towering shots and bombs for the RailRiders. The Yankees have been uber-aggressive with their top prospects this year and Bird is included in this batch of prospects the Yankees now have knocking on their doors.
Bird will finish the season in Scranton unless a devastating
injury to Garrett Jones or Mark Teixeira occurs and will presumably get a shot
at a spring training “competition” in 2016 if all goes according to plan.
Whatever the future holds for the former Arizona Fall League MVP has yet to be
determined but Bird has taken the next step in his path to the major leagues
and it has been so far so good. Bird is the word.
